Lily Allen @ NIA, Birmingham, 24-11-09
While Lily Allen is generally unpredictable one thing about her is certain; she’s never far from the headlines. Whether she’s voicing her opinion on music piracy, suffering a wardrobe malfunction or just picking a fight with another celebrity, you’ll never struggle to find column space dedicated to the pint-sized star. However, it’s easy to forget that she is a number one artist, and arguably one of the UK’s most creative and intruiging popstars, and tonight is all about her music as she kicks off her first arena tour.
Appearing in dry ice at the top of a staircase to start ‘Everyone’s At It’, it immediately becomes clear that Allen was built to play to rooms of this size. She has the crowd in the palm of her hand straight away, and she flows from stage right to stage left flashing a wide smile at her adoring fans. Those on the front row soon love her even more, as she pours them pints of Guinness from her very own side-of-the-stage bar as a reward for getting to the venue early and ’sacrifing their bar trips’. It’s a nice touch that shows how down to earth Allen is, and she exudes charm throughout the show, grinning almost constantly.
Her setlist is a mixture of old, new and a few borrored in the form of cover versions of The Kooks’ ‘Naive’, the Kaiser Cheifs’ ‘Oh My God’ and Britney’s ‘Womanizer’. But it’s her big hits that get the loudest cheers of the night with ‘Smile’ and ‘The Fear’ pushing the crowd to the edge, before sending them home ecstatic with ‘Not Fair’. Allen is a fine performer who loves her fans and is clearly having a ball playing her songs. For all her controversial aspects, she is surely one of British pop’s star picks. Here’s hoping she carries on making music and playing shows as good as this.
Full Lily Allen setlist: Everyone’s At It/LDN/Go Back to the Start/22/Knock Em Out/Never Gonna Happen/Who’d Have Known/I could Say/Naive/He Wasn’t There/Littlest Things/Kabul/Oh My God/Everything’s Just Wonderful/Smile/Good to Green/The Fear//Womanizer/F*ck You/Not Fair.
